会员
周边
新闻
博问
闪存
众包
赞助商
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
古兰精
博客园
首页
新随笔
联系
订阅
管理
上一页
1
···
120
121
122
123
124
125
126
127
下一页
2017年7月11日
浅析JS里的Intl对象及常用方法使用介绍
摘要: Intl对象是ECMAScript国际化API的命名空间,它提供对语言敏感的字符串比较、支持数字格式化以及日期和时间的格式化。 1、Intl.Collator对象 collator这个单词意思是排序器。Intl.Collator对象是排序器的构造函数,可以支持对语言敏感的字符串比较。语法如下:new
阅读全文
posted @ 2017-07-11 11:26 古兰精
阅读(1981)
评论(0)
推荐(0)
2017年7月9日
解决微信分享报错config:fail,invalid signature的问题、微信网页开发invalid signature/permission denied/offline verifying等错误处理
摘要: 一、解决微信分享报错config:fail,invalid signature的问题 最近在写网页在微信里的分享功能,然后发现它一直报这个错config:fail,invalid signature 经过一番操作,我的url我给它 encodeURIComponent 编码了,导致url不符合设置,
阅读全文
posted @ 2017-07-09 21:48 古兰精
阅读(6846)
评论(0)
推荐(0)
引用传递与值传递
摘要: 一、ECMAScript中的数据类型 1、基本数据类型:null、undefined、number、boolean、string 2、引用数据类型:object(obj、[]、{}、function、RegExp等),是由一组无序的名值对组成的 3、typeof与instanceof作用: type
阅读全文
posted @ 2017-07-09 19:19 古兰精
阅读(526)
评论(0)
推荐(0)
CSS深入了解border:利用border画三角形等图形
摘要: 三角形实际上是border的产物 我们正常使用的border都是四边一个颜色,当我们把四边换上不同颜色 那么你就会发现,三角来了~! 原来border每个边,形成了三角形。 之前一直很奇怪,为什么每次width 和 height 都是0px? 我想原因已经不言而喻。 当然我们应该试一下看看 ~ 可以
阅读全文
posted @ 2017-07-09 17:58 古兰精
阅读(1447)
评论(0)
推荐(0)
2017年7月8日
浅析前端开发中应该了解的数据结构
摘要: 一、数据结构概念 数据结构是指相互之间存在着一种或多种关系的数据元素的集合和该集合中数据元素之间的关系组成 。 常用的数据结构有:数组,栈,链表,队列,树,图,堆,散列表等,如图所示: 每一种数据结构都有着独特的数据存储方式,不同种类的数据结构适合不同种类的应用,部分数据结构甚至是为了解决特定问题而
阅读全文
posted @ 2017-07-08 19:40 古兰精
阅读(831)
评论(0)
推荐(0)
2017年7月7日
Sass问题记录:作用域、@import导入文件和Partials语法、@mixin与@include、@extend与继承
摘要: 一、变量作用域 1、Sass 变量的作用域只能在当前的层级上有效果 2、当然 Sass 中我们可以使用 !global 关键词来设置变量是全局的 h1 { $myColor: green; // 只在 h1 里头有用,局部作用域 color: $myColor; } h1 { $myColor: g
阅读全文
posted @ 2017-07-07 16:56 古兰精
阅读(12727)
评论(0)
推荐(0)
小技巧随手记:一行代码实现星级评分、同步阻塞实现sleep函数、一行代码生成随机字符串(唯一ID/Number.prototype.toString([radix])用法)、获取浏览器Cookie的值、颜色RGB转十六进制、使用数字分隔符、最快获取dom方法(ID同名变量获取dom元素)、带命名空间的事件绑定
摘要: 一、一行代码实现星级评分:记下,这还是比较巧妙的 const getRate = (rate = 0) => '★★★★★☆☆☆☆☆'.slice(5 - rate, 10 - rate); getRate(3); 二、同步阻塞法实现sleep函数 const sleep = delay => {
阅读全文
posted @ 2017-07-07 14:11 古兰精
阅读(348)
评论(0)
推荐(0)
2017年7月5日
window.open()页面之间函数传值
摘要: 项目中遇到的问题,使用window.open()开一个页面之后,cookie会消失,所以无法一键切肤不管作用,解决方案如下: window.open()总结: window.open("sUrl","sName","sFeature","bReplace"); sUrl:可选项。字符串(String
阅读全文
posted @ 2017-07-05 19:32 古兰精
阅读(20267)
评论(0)
推荐(0)
2017年7月4日
浏览器工作原理:浅析浏览器渲染进程 - HTML、CSS和JavaScript是如何变成页面的?(上)
摘要: 在上一篇文章中我们介绍了导航相关的流程,那导航被提交后又会怎么样呢?就进入了渲染阶段。 这个阶段很重要,了解其相关流程能让你“看透”页面是如何工作的,有了这些知识,你可以解决一系列相关的问题,比如能熟练使用开发者工具,因为能够理解开发者工具里面大部分项目的含义,能优化页面卡顿问题,使用 JavaSc
阅读全文
posted @ 2017-07-04 11:30 古兰精
阅读(21312)
评论(1)
推荐(2)
2017年7月3日
jquery获取元素各种宽高及页面宽高总结
摘要: 获取浏览器显示区域(可视区域)的高度 : $(window).height(); 获取浏览器显示区域(可视区域)的宽度 : $(window).width(); 获取页面的文档高度 $(document).height(); 获取页面的文档宽度 : $(document).width(); 浏览器当
阅读全文
posted @ 2017-07-03 23:31 古兰精
阅读(81203)
评论(0)
推荐(1)
上一页
1
···
120
121
122
123
124
125
126
127
下一页
公告